BTW, I spoke with Novak tech support today re the Havoc ESC vs the GTB. He said that the only real limitation of the Havoc controller comes with the lower turn motors, the min turn motor for the Havoc is 8.5 so I don't see any "real" problems for this class. I also decided to order the optional cooling fan for it. Maybe it's overkill but cooler operating temps for any electronics is a good thing.
